THE JOB

The Director of Project Finance will oversee all finance operations for Live Nation's destination events. This role is responsible for the company's long-term financial health and growth. Ideal candidates should be organized, detail-oriented, and self-motivated. This candidate will join our expert team of passionate travel and music lovers. We produce intimate and exclusive experiences where everyone is a VIP and no detail is overlooked.

WHAT THIS ROLE WILL DO
• Oversee all company accounting operations, financial planning, and strategy
• Work with event leadership to develop forecasts and comprehensive budgets for each destination event
• Analyze and report on financial performance
• Update event and company budget forecasts throughout the year
• Ability to work between Finance and Operations to forecast accurate expense allocations and coding for all events
• Maintain clean and organized coding of all expenses
• Review and approve payment submissions with Live Nation, entering into quick books
• Ensure all payment requests are being processed and paid on time
• Work on hotel folio settlement
• Finalize event pre-settlement and event settlement with the Event Director and leadership team
• Ensure all payments are compliant and adhere to company-wide policies
• Assess, manage, and minimize company risk
• Implement and communicate financial policies and procedures to the team
• Oversee Finance team

Company Profile
Live Nation

Live Nation Entertainment is the global leader in live entertainment and ticketing. Our world-class portfolio reaches all aspects of the live event and ticketing industry, from ground-breaking software in Ticketmaster, mix of legendary venues and restaurants in House of Blues, production leaders in Concerts, exceptional brand partnerships in Media & Sponsorship, and unparalleled team of artist managers in Artist Nation supported by diverse professionals in all facets of Corporate operations.
